Ultra-Slim Bezel The ultra-slim bezel on a PN-V551 monitor enables you to combine multiple units to create a virtually seamless digital canvas. The bezels of adjacent monitors in a video wall combine for a total bezel width of just 3.5 mm*1—1.2 mm on the right and bottom sides, and 2.3 mm on the left and top sides*2. This enables the display of large, crisp images with minimal distraction and maximal impact.

Brightness Sensor The Brightness Sensor function ensures clear visibility by automatically adjusting backlight brightness to complement surrounding brightness levels. In dark surroundings, backlight brightness automatically lowers, providing optimal viewing and energy savings as well.
Dual Screen Display Picture-in-Picture (PIP) mode allows an AV-sourced image to be displayed within a PC-sourced one (or vice versa), while Picture-by-Picture (PbyP) mode puts images from AV and PC sources side by side for split-screen viewing.
Mirror Display Mode (Daisy Chain) With Mirror Display mode, the same image can be displayed on a daisy chain of PN-V551 monitor for the powerful impact of visual repetition.

Power on Delay The Power on Delay function allows a time delay between the startup of each monitor in video walls or multi-monitor installations. This reduces the load placed on the power supply when a number of monitors are turned on at the same time.
Built-In Temperature Sensor Should the temperature inside a monitor rise, a built-in sensor will detect it, and the backlight system will automatically adjust to keep the temperature within operational level.
ID Setting Thanks to its RS-232C interface, the PN-V551 can be easily controlled and monitored from a central location via a PC. Each monitor can be assigned an individual ID code to specify when remotely turning that monitor on or off, changing its input, or making various screen adjustments and settings.
Scheduling For total ease of operation, the Schedule function allows up to eight settings to be pre-programmed for automatic monitor turn on/off at precise times on a daily, weekly, or one-time basis.
Log Saving/Output To boost the troubleshooting efficiency of service technicians, operating logs, signal changes, information on operating irregularities, and other such data can be saved and tracked.
Hardware Diagnostics The Hardware Diagnostics function detects any irregularities in power supply voltage and indicates it on the monitor.
E-Mail Notification With the E-Mail Notification* function, display status updates will be sent periodically to a specified e-mail address. A notice will also be sent if a malfunction occurs.
